From 60887cf94904e10cd26246301d09a49be49ef5fa Mon Sep 17 00:00:00 2001 From: Sytse Sijbrandij Date: Thu, 7 May 2015 10:47:24 +0200 Subject: [PATCH] Remove the volumes from the single image to keep it simple. --- .gitignore | 3 --- docker/README.md | 10 +++++----- docker/single/marathon.json | 19 +------------------ 3 files changed, 6 insertions(+), 26 deletions(-) diff --git a/.gitignore b/.gitignore index efd84a7dcc2..3e30fb8cf77 100644 --- a/.gitignore +++ b/.gitignore @@ -40,6 +40,3 @@ rails_best_practices_output.html /tags tmp/ vendor/bundle/* -var-log-gitlab/ -var-opt-gitlab/ -etc-gitlab/ diff --git a/docker/README.md b/docker/README.md index 84e4655640b..82eac9cd0db 100644 --- a/docker/README.md +++ b/docker/README.md @@ -11,7 +11,7 @@ After starting a container you can go to [http://localhost:8080/](http://localho It might take a while before the docker container is responding to queries. -You can check the status with `sudo docker logs -f gitlab-ce`. +You can check the status with something like `sudo docker logs -f 7c10172d7705`. You can login to the web interface with username `root` and password `5iveL!fe`. @@ -43,10 +43,10 @@ sudo docker pull sytse/gitlab-ce:7.10.1 Run the image: ```bash -sudo docker run --detach --name gitlab-ce --publish 8080:80 --publish 2222:22 gitlab-ce +sudo docker run --detach --publish 8080:80 --publish 2222:22 sytse/gitlab-ce:7.10.1 ``` -After this you can login to the web interface as explained in 'After starting a container' +After this you can login to the web interface as explained above in 'After starting a container'. Build the image: @@ -63,7 +63,7 @@ sudo docker push sytse/gitlab-ce Diagnosing commands: ```bash -docker run -i -t -v `pwd`/var-opt-gitlab:/var/opt/gitlab -v `pwd`/var-log-gitlab:/var/log/gitlab -v `pwd`/etc-gitlab:/etc/gitlab sytse/gitlab-ce:7.10.1 +sudo docker run -i -t sytse/gitlab-ce:7.10.1 sudo docker run -ti -e TERM=linux --name gitlab-ce-troubleshoot --publish 8080:80 --publish 2222:22 sytse/gitlab-ce:7.10.1 bash /usr/local/bin/wrapper ``` @@ -83,7 +83,7 @@ sudo docker run --name gitlab-data sytse/gitlab-data /bin/true sudo docker run --detach --name gitlab_app --publish 8080:80 --publish 2222:22 --volumes-from gitlab_data sytse/gitlab-app:7.10.1 ``` -Now please refer to the section above 'After starting a container'. +After this you can login to the web interface as explained above in 'After starting a container'. ### Build images diff --git a/docker/single/marathon.json b/docker/single/marathon.json index b22b9f6274f..d23c2b84e0e 100644 --- a/docker/single/marathon.json +++ b/docker/single/marathon.json @@ -9,23 +9,6 @@ "docker": { "network": "HOST", "image": "sytse/gitlab-ce:7.10.1" - }, - "volumes": [ - { - "containerPath": "/var/opt/gitlab", - "hostPath": "/var/opt/gitlab", - "mode": "RW" - }, - { - "containerPath": "/var/log/gitlab", - "hostPath": "/var/log/gitlab", - "mode": "RW" - }, - { - "containerPath": "/etc/gitlab", - "hostPath": "/etc/gitlab", - "mode": "RW" - } - ] + } } } \ No newline at end of file